best natto-serra
Showing all 4 results
-
Doctor’s Best Best Natto-Serra – 90 V-Capsules
$22.75 Buy Now -
Doctor’s Best Best Natto-Serra – 90 V-Capsules
$22.75 Buy Now -
Doctor’s Best Best Natto-Serra – 90 V-Capsules
$22.75 Buy Now -
Doctor’s Best Best Natto-Serra – 90 V-Capsules
$22.75 Buy Now
Showing all 4 results